How Browser-Based Converters Work

Modern free converters operate entirely within your web browser, requiring no software installation, no powerful computer, and no technical expertise. You simply upload an image, adjust a few simple parameters, and download your completed 3D model within seconds. Behind this simplicity, sophisticated algorithms analyze your image, interpret its content, and generate appropriate geometry. Black and white images become extrusions, with dark areas lifted into relief. Grayscale photographs become height maps, with different shades translated into different elevations. Some converters even attempt to understand image content, distinguishing subjects from backgrounds and generating appropriate dimensional structure. The processing happens on remote servers, so your computer's capabilities don't limit what you can create.

Types of Models You Can Create for Free

Free conversion tools support several distinct types of 3D models, each suited to different applications. Relief models lift the subject of an image from a flat base, perfect for creating custom signs, wall art, and decorative panels. Lithophanes translate photographs into thin, backlit panels that reveal images when illuminated, producing stunning results with family photos and artwork. Height maps generate topographic surfaces from grayscale images, useful for terrain modeling and texture creation. Silhouette 2D to 3D model cut out the subject of an image, creating stand-alone shapes ideal for keychains, ornaments, and custom accessories. Understanding which type suits your goal helps you choose the right tool and settings for your project.

Best Free Tools Available Today

Several excellent free converters have earned strong reputations among makers and designers. Imagetostl.com offers simple interface with adjustable height, base thickness, and smoothing controls, making it ideal for beginners converting logos and line art. ItsLith specializes in lithophanes, providing extensive customization for creating backlit photo panels in various shapes. 3dp.rocks offers multiple conversion options including lithophanes, height maps, and浮雕 models with detailed parameter controls. PNG to STL converters handle basic extrusions with minimal fuss, perfect for quick projects. Each tool has strengths, and experienced users often maintain several bookmarked for different types of projects, selecting the one best suited to each image and intended result.

Optimizing Images for Best Results

The quality of your output depends significantly on your source image, and understanding a few optimization principles dramatically improves results. Start with the highest resolution image available; detail lost in the original cannot be recovered. For relief models and extrusions, high contrast between subject and background helps converters identify what should become dimensional. Black subjects on white backgrounds work best. For lithophanes, images with good tonal range produce best results—very dark and very light areas both matter. Simple image editing before conversion—cropping to focus on the subject, adjusting contrast, cleaning up backgrounds—pays dividends in final model quality. Free tools like GIMP or even basic phone editing apps provide all the capability needed for this preparation.

From Conversion to Creation: What Comes Next

Your converted model downloads as an STL file, the standard format for 3D printing, but your creation journey may not end there. Many users import these files into free editing software like Tinkercad or Blender for additional refinement—adding bases, combining multiple models, smoothing rough areas, or adding text and details. Slicer software like Cura or PrusaSlicer prepares the model for printing, converting it into instructions your printer understands. The printing itself brings your 2D image into physical reality, transforming pixels into plastic, light into matter. Each step builds on the last, but the entire chain begins with that first conversion—seconds of processing that unlock hours of creative possibility.

Limitations and Creative Workarounds

Free conversion tools have limitations worth understanding. They work best with clear, simple images; complex photographs with busy backgrounds may produce disappointing results. Detail smaller than your printer's resolution won't print regardless of how accurately it's converted. Automated conversion rarely produces finished products directly; most models benefit from at least some manual refinement. Yet creative users find workarounds for every limitation. Complex images get simplified before conversion. Multiple conversions combine into single models. Converted bases receive hand-added details. The limitations become not obstacles but creative challenges, pushing users to develop skills that extend beyond the tools themselves.
